South African-based Ugandan businesswoman Zari Hassan has been at the center of controversy since the demise of her ex-husband Ivan 'Don' Ssemwanga in 2017.

Published on January 10, 2020, Zari has had to constantly fight off critics claiming she is flaunting her late husband's wealth, particularly after her firstborn son Pinto Ntale was named the official heir of his multi-million estate.

However, Zari has come out to set the record straight and address claims that she is riding on Ivan's wealth, insisting that she played a role in creating the wealth.

"When they call it inheritance, I say we started from the bottom. You all know us after 2020 and not before. Get your facts right. We hustled all the way up. Go get yourself some inheritance too. It should be easy, right?" she wrote on her Instagram.

She also shared a throwback picture of her and Ivan, highlighting her struggles before meeting him.

"From studying my cosmetology course in the UK (which hasn't helped me) while doing house girl work to pay my accommodation (yes I've been a maid before) to running through buses to get to my next stop wood green where I worked as a cashier and sometimes as an isle packer in Sainsbury," she narrated.

She encouraged her followers to strive for what they want in life, saying "consistency is key. Doesn't matter where you are or what you do. Just do it."
